Walt Disney World during November has so many wonderful things to enjoy, you will want to visit the
International Food and Wine Festival that EPCOT hosts each year. This festival has wonderful plates paired with perfect beverages located all throughout World Showcase. Each Global Marketplace has different types of food and drink inspired by the countries they are located in. There are adult beverages as well as beverages without spirits. This festival runs through November 22, 2025. There are also performances during this festival by legendary artists. This year new to the festival are The Beach Boys and they are performing towards the end of this festival on November 16 and 17th. Earlier in the month Boyz II Men is taking the stage on November 2-3.
Hollywood Studios will be hosting
Jollywood Nights on six different nights in November. This event really has glitz and glamour, written all over it. It gives you the feels of walking into a movie during the holidays. Jollywood Nights a limited ticket event and offers live entertainment as well as specialty food items, and beverages. There will be special performances and shows all over the park, including one starring The Muppets. There are also lower wait times on select attractions, and special meet and greet with characters that aren’t always available. For example, The Three Caballeros and Sticth dressed as Santa.
December will bring
Mickey‘s Very Merry Christmas Party at
Magic Kingdom Park. This is when Magic Kingdom is at it's absolute best in my opinion. When this park dresses up for the holidays it goes all out. There are stage shows that only happen during this party, Elsa and Anna and the snowgies will transform Cinderella Castle into a frozen wonderland this year. And of course EPCOT always delivers on the festivals and the holidays are no different. This festival runs through December 28 and is very similar to the Food and Wine festival with the booths. Also for the foodies, there is a wonderful cookie stroll where you can check five off cookies during your visit. Once you get those stamps you will receive a special surprise at Holiday Sweets and Treats. There will also be overlays in multiple areas, including one of my absolute favorites attractions Living with the Land. You can also meet multiple versions of Santa Claus. Like Père Nöel in the France Pavilion, and Barn Santa in Norway.
